Super Eagles midfielder Alex Iwobi is poised to make his 360th professional club appearance when Fulham face Bournemouth, who are desperate to end a six-game winless streak in the Premier League.
Iwobi began his career at Arsenal, where he made 149 appearances across all competitions before moving to Everton, racking up another 140 games. Since joining Fulham in the summer of 2023, the dynamic midfielder has featured 70 times for the Cottagers.
Now 28, Iwobi is enjoying his most productive Premier League season yet, contributing 13 goals to Fulham’s campaign—eight goals and five assists.

Fulham will be aiming for maximum points against a struggling Bournemouth side whose hopes of European football next season have been severely dented by their recent poor form.
Iwobi will be looking to increase his already impressive goal contributions in the game.
